If a Works Cited entry begins with the title of an article, we can assume that

A. no author was listed.
B. the information taken from that source isn't reliable.
C. the author listed wasn't credible.
D. the name of the author isn't important.

1 Answer

3 votes
If a Works Cited entry begins with the title of an article, we can assume that A. no author was listed.
